Similar Case Experience
Experience in similar cases is crucial if you want to find the best child custody attorney. It would help if you looked for an attorney skilled in the required areas.
- Are you going to have a complex case with high conflict?
- Is your child a special needs child?
- Do you need to consider whether there is interstate or jurisdictional element?
No matter the details, ensure that the person you hire can manage them.
Knowledge of Jurisdiction Laws
Many laws and regulations vary from one state to another. They are not always the same. A child custody lawyer familiar with the local rules will be the best for you. Or, at the very least, how the case will be handled. It is good to find an attorney familiar with Orlando law. Hiring someone local may be in your best interest if the issue is heard elsewhere.

Types of Custody
It is essential to understand the differences between child custody. Custody may be legal or physical.
Legal Custody
You will have legal custody of your children. This means that you will make important decisions about their lives, such as religion, school, health, etc. These decisions were probably easy to make when you were married. Most judges prefer that it stay that way. This is known as joint legal custody. Joint legal custody can allow one parent to be the primary caregiver, making the majority of the decisions regarding the children. Other parents will be involved in making those decisions. If there is a dispute, one parent will be the tie-breaker. In some cases, however, the judge may order joint custody.

Physical Custody
You can get physical custody of your children, which means they will live with you every day. You can either grant it to one or both of your children. It is essential to understand how a custody order can affect your future. If you are the sole custodial parent, you may be able to move with your children. The court must be convinced that relocation would cause harm to the children by the noncustodial parent to prevent it from happening.
